+++ b/dev-python/testpath/testpath-0.3.1.ebuild
@@ -0,0 +1,49 @@
+# Copyright 1999-2017 Gentoo Foundation
+# Distributed under the terms of the GNU General Public License v2
+
+EAPI=6
+
+PYTHON_COMPAT=( python2_7 python3_{4,5,6} )
+
+inherit distutils-r1
+
+DESCRIPTION="Test utilities for code working with files and commands"
+HOMEPAGE="http://jupyter.org";
+SRC_URI="https://github.com/jupyter/${PN}/archive/${PV}.tar.gz -> ${P}.tar.gz"
+
+LICENSE="MIT"
+SLOT="0"
+KEYWORDS="~amd64 ~arm64 ~x86"
+IUSE="doc test"
+
+DEPEND="
+       test? (
+               dev-python/pathlib2[${PYTHON_USEDEP}]
+               dev-python/pytest[${PYTHON_USEDEP}]
+       )
+       doc? ( dev-python/sphinx[${PYTHON_USEDEP}] )"
+
+PATCHES=( "${FILESDIR}"/${PN}-0.2-setup.py.patch )
+
+python_prepare_all() {
+       # Prevent un-needed download during build
+       if use doc; then
+               sed -e "/^    'sphinx.ext.intersphinx',/d" -i doc/conf.py || die
+       fi
+
+       distutils-r1_python_prepare_all
+}
+
+python_compile_all() {
+       if use doc; then
+               emake -C doc html
+               HTML_DOCS=( doc/_build/html/. )
+       fi
+}
+
+python_test() {
+       distutils_install_for_testing
+       cd "${TEST_DIR}"/lib || die
+       cp -r "${S}"/tests "${TEST_DIR}"/lib/ || die
+       py.test || die
+}
